H8376
- 1) (Piel) to mark out, point out
a primitive root;
to mark off, i.e. (intensively) designate
KJV usage: point out.
H8377
- 1) wild ox, antelope, oryx
- 1a) perhaps an extinct animal, exact meaning unknown
and ; (the original form), from תָּאָה(tâʼâh);
a species of antelope (probably from the white stripe on the cheek)
KJV usage: wild bull (ox).

H8378
- 1) desire
- 1a) desire, wish, longings of one's heart
- 1a1) lust, appetite, covetousness (bad sense)
- 1b) thing desired, object of desire
from אָוָה(ʼâvâh) (abbreviated);
a longing; by implication, a delight (subjectively, satisfaction, objectively, a charm)
KJV usage: dainty, desire, [idiom] exceedingly, [idiom] greedily, lust(ing), pleasant. See also .

H8396
- Tabor = "mound"
- n pr mont
- 1) a mountain in the plain of Esdraelon rising abruptly and insulated except for a narrow ridge on the west connecting it to the hills of Nazareth
- n pr loc
- 2) a town around the summit of Mount Tabor (1)
- 3) a city of the Merarite Levites located in the territory of Zebulun
- n pr arbour
- 4) the place of an oak tree which was on the homeward journey of Saul after he had been anointed by Samuel
from a root corresponding to תְּבַר(tᵉbar); broken region;
Tabor, a mountain in Palestine, also a city adjacent
KJV usage: Tabor.
